1. Decoding the Basics: Understanding Your Car’s Wiring Diagram

First things first, let’s get familiar with the lingo. Your car’s navigation system wiring diagram is essentially a map of all the electrical pathways in your vehicle. It tells you where each wire goes and what it does, much like how Google Maps tells you where to turn. But unlike Google Maps, you don’t need a data plan for this one. 📶

The diagram will typically show you the power source, the GPS receiver, the display unit, and any additional sensors or devices. Each component is connected by wires, which are often color-coded for easy identification. Remember, if you’re not sure, it’s always a good idea to consult the manufacturer’s manual or seek professional help. 2. Step-by-Step Guide to Wiring Your Navigation System

Now that you’ve got the basics down, it’s time to roll up your sleeves and get hands-on. Here’s a simplified step-by-step guide to wiring your car’s navigation system:

  • Step 1: Turn off the car and disconnect the battery to avoid any electrical mishaps. Safety first, right?
  • Step 2: Locate the wiring harness for your navigation system. This is usually a bundle of wires that connects to your car’s existing wiring.
  • Step 3: Follow the wiring diagram to connect each wire to its corresponding terminal. Double-check your work to ensure everything is secure and properly connected.
  • Step 4: Reconnect the battery and turn on the car. Test the navigation system to make sure everything is working as expected.

3. Troubleshooting Common Issues and Tips for Smooth Sailing

No matter how well you think you’ve wired your navigation system, there might still be hiccups along the way. Here are some common issues and tips to keep you on track:

  • Issue 1: No Power – Check your connections and ensure the battery is fully charged. Sometimes, a simple reconnection or a fresh battery can solve the problem.
  • Issue 2: Display Not Working – Verify that all the necessary wires are connected and that the display is receiving power. A loose connection can cause the display to flicker or not light up at all.
  • Tip 1: Keep a spare fuse handy. Fuses can blow due to overloading, and having a backup can save you a lot of frustration.
  • Tip 2: Regularly check your wiring for wear and tear. Over time, wires can fray or become exposed, leading to short circuits or other issues.
